A cautionary tale..........
I back up everything religiously. I label it. I mark it with a date. But now and then I keep some older stuff archived on a secondary hard disk to keep it handy. And I forget to burn it to CD. And it has the same name and date stamp as some other similar files that I do have burned to CD. Months pass. I run out of disk space. I burn more backups. I see this old directory. I look in my old CD's -- see the same file and date stamps. I delete the directory. I have disk space. I am happy. Days pass. My client comes in. Wants to keep an old take and not re-record a new version. I have to explain I no longer have it. I get a red face. And egg dribbles down my face. A lesson learnt.....FWIW. Q.
